About Keensburg, IL

Keensburg is a small community in Illinois with a population of 149 residents. The median household income is $73,906 per year, which is above the national average. The median age in Keensburg is 52.8 years.

Housing in Keensburg has a median home value of $80,600 and median monthly rent of $0. Of the 78 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 61 owner-occupied and 8 renter-occupied units.

The unemployment rate in Keensburg is 4.8% and the poverty rate is 4.0%. 4.6%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 19.2 minutes.
